One of the great things about Bakersfield assisted living is the cost. You'll find it's lower than the California average, and you'll still find over 80 excellent care options.

According to the Bureau of Labor Statistics, Bakersfield's overall cost of living is only 5% above the national average. Compared to most metro areas in the state, Bakersfield is 20-40% lower. According to a recent survey by Genworth Financial, a one-bedroom in an assisted living in the city averages $2,900 a month; The California average is $3,500 a month. The national average is $3,261. A private room in a nursing home averages $249 a day.

The city has a number of senior-related services to make life a little easier. For example, the Kern County Seniors Law Center offers free legal advice, counseling, and legal representation in areas such as Social Security benefits, consumer issues, and housing issues. For free tax assistance, the VITA (Volunteer Income Tax Assistance) helps seniors with preparing simple tax returns. The Golden Empire Transit (GET) operates bus routes at a Senior/Reduced Fare discounted pass for those 65 and older. Also, the Consolidated Transportation Service Agency (CTSA) provides low-cost transportation ($2 per one-way trip) service for seniors 60 and older.

To help you spend all the money you saved on assisted living costs, Bakersfield has plenty of year-round cultural attractions. Some of the events you'll find are Whiskey Flat Days, the Bakersfield Jazz Festival, Tehachapi Mountain Festival, and the Kern County Fair. The city boasts museums like the West Kern Oil Museum, the Buena Vista Museum of Natural History and the Bakersfield Museum of Art.
